Minimalist Daily Planners for Digital Detox

A curated selection of low-digital-distraction planners designed to help individuals overwhelmed by productivity apps return to mindful, intentional scheduling. These tools emphasize tactile interaction, limited page counts, and focused daily planning to reduce cognitive load.

The Bullet Journal Method

Visit

A customizable rapid-logging system that requires only a notebook and pen. By focusing on migration and reflection, it helps users break free from app dependency, tracking only what is truly important and discarding the rest through intentional curation.

Hobonichi Techo

Visit

A Japanese-style planner with a thin, continuous date layout that encourages daily writing. Its lightweight design and focus on daily reflection rather than rigid scheduling help users maintain mindfulness and reduce the anxiety associated with over-planning and digital tracking.
